Honor Irish heritage with our Irish Flag Tribute, a beautifully designed funeral arrangement in the proud tricolour of green, white and orange. Handcrafted at Flowers Whitechapel in Whitechapel, this striking tribute is shaped like the Ireland flag, symbolising love, respect and remembrance. Expert florists carefully arrange white chrysanthemums with green- and orange-sprayed chrysanthemums to create a bold yet serene display, ideal for funerals, memorials or graveside tributes.

Measuring approximately 70cm (27") in length and 40cm (16") in width, this flag tribute makes an elegant focal piece to celebrate a life rooted in Irish identity. We maintain a thoughtful substitution policy, using flowers of similar colour, size and premium quality if certain blooms are out of season, ensuring your tribute always looks dignified and beautiful.
